Why Your Stove Isn't a Simple "Plug-and-Play" Appliance

The core of the issue lies in the sheer amount of electrical power a stove needs to operate. Your standard wall socket is designed to handle appliances that draw up to 16 amps of current. Your new stove, however, is a completely different beast.

A typical electric stove with an oven and four plates can draw anywhere from 30 to 60 amps when multiple elements are running. Trying to power this through a regular plug point is like trying to force the water from a fire hose through a garden hose pipe—the system simply can't handle the pressure. This overload is what leads to major problems.

To function safely, an electric stove requires its own dedicated circuit, connected directly to your main distribution board (DB board). This circuit must have wiring of the correct thickness (gauge) and be protected by a circuit breaker with the appropriate amperage rating to handle the high load.

The Critical Risks of an Incorrect Stove Installation

Attempting a DIY installation or hiring an unqualified handyman might seem like a way to save a few rand, but the potential costs are infinitely higher. Our network of professional electricians regularly encounters issues stemming from improper installations.

One expert recently told us about a call-out in a Johannesburg suburb. A family had their new stove connected by a general handyman. A few weeks later, they noticed a strange burning smell near the kitchen and that the wall behind the stove was warm to the touch. The electrician discovered that the handyman had used standard, thin-gauge wire to connect the high-powered stove. The wire was overheating dangerously inside the wall cavity, slowly melting its protective insulation and posing an imminent fire risk. It was a disaster waiting to happen, all because the correct, thicker cable wasn't used.

Here are the most common dangers:

  • Overloaded Circuits and Fire Hazards: Connecting a stove to a circuit that isn't rated for its power draw will cause the wires to overheat. This can melt the plastic insulation around the wires, leading to a short circuit and potentially igniting surrounding materials like wooden cupboards or drywall.
  • Damage to Your New Appliance: An unstable or insufficient power supply can damage the sensitive electronic components in modern stoves. This can lead to inconsistent cooking temperatures, malfunctioning digital displays, or complete appliance failure.
  • Voiding Your Warranty: Most, if not all, appliance manufacturers stipulate in their warranty terms that the unit must be installed by a qualified electrician. If your stove fails due to an electrical issue caused by improper installation, your warranty will almost certainly be void, leaving you to foot the bill for expensive repairs or a full replacement.
  • Non-Compliance with South African Law: In South Africa, all fixed electrical installations, including connecting a stove, must be done by a qualified electrician in accordance with the SANS 10142-1 regulations (The South African National Standard for the wiring of premises). An incorrect installation is not just unsafe; it's also illegal.

What a Professional Electrician Does During a Stove Installation

When you hire a qualified electrician, you're paying for their expertise and peace of mind. They follow a systematic process to ensure your installation is safe, compliant, and efficient.

Here’s what a proper, professional installation involves:

  1. Assessing Your Existing Electrical System: The electrician will first inspect your DB board to ensure there is capacity for a new, dedicated circuit. They will check the main switch and earth leakage protection.
  2. Installing the Dedicated Circuit: They will run a new, appropriately sized cable from the DB board directly to the location of your stove. The thickness of this cable is crucial and is determined by the power rating of your specific appliance.
  3. Fitting the Correct Circuit Breaker: A new, dedicated circuit breaker of the correct amperage will be installed in your DB board. This breaker is a critical safety device designed to trip and cut the power if the stove ever draws too much current, preventing overheating.
  4. Installing a Stove Isolator Switch: SANS regulations require an accessible isolator switch to be installed within reach of the stove (usually on the wall nearby). This switch allows you to safely and quickly cut all power to the appliance for maintenance, cleaning, or in an emergency, without having to go to the main DB board.
  5. Final Connection and Testing: The electrician will securely connect the stove to the new circuit, ensuring all connections are tight and properly insulated. They will then switch on the power, test the appliance's functions, and check that the voltage and current draw are within safe limits.
  6. Issuing a Certificate of Compliance (CoC): For any new electrical circuit installation, a qualified electrician is required to issue an Electrical Certificate of Compliance. This document certifies that the work has been done correctly and meets all the safety standards of SANS 10142-1. Keep this document safe, as it's vital for your home insurance and for the future sale of your property.

So, Who Is Qualified to Install Your Electric Stove?

The answer is simple and non-negotiable: only a qualified and registered electrician.

A handyman, a plumber, or a kitchen fitter, no matter how skilled they are in their own trade, is not legally permitted to perform this work unless they also hold the required electrical qualifications. Always ask for proof of qualification and registration with the Department of Labour before allowing anyone to work on your home's electrical system. A true professional will be happy to provide it.

Frequently Asked Questions

Can I use the old wiring from my previous stove for the new one? 
Not always. An electrician will need to inspect it first. Older wiring may not be thick enough to handle the power demands of a modern stove, or it may have degraded over time. A professional will assess its condition and gauge to ensure it meets the requirements of your new appliance and current SANS 10142-1 safety standards. It's often safer and necessary to install a new, dedicated circuit.

How long does a professional stove installation typically take? 
If the necessary wiring and a suitable circuit breaker are already in place, the process can be quite quick, often taking an hour or less. However, if a completely new dedicated circuit needs to be run from your DB board to the kitchen, the job could take anywhere from 2 to 4 hours, depending on the complexity of your home's layout.

What is the difference between installing a hob, an oven, and a freestanding stove? 
From an electrical standpoint, the principle is the same. All three are high-current appliances that require a dedicated circuit from your DB board and a nearby isolator switch. The specific power rating (in kilowatts, kW) of the unit will determine the required thickness of the wiring and the size of the circuit breaker, but the safety requirements and installation process are fundamentally identical for built-in hobs, under-counter ovens, and all-in-one freestanding stoves.

Do I need a new Certificate of Compliance (CoC) for just a stove replacement? 
If you are replacing an old stove with a new one and using the exact same, existing, compliant wiring without any alterations, you may not need a new CoC. However, if the electrician has to install a new circuit, upgrade the wiring, or change the circuit breaker, then they are legally required to issue a new CoC for that specific work performed. It is always best practice to have the existing installation verified for safety.
